David Timothy is the founder of the soupmobile. The soupmobile is a mobile soup kitchen that was established in 2003 and now serves more than 200000 meals per year to the homeless in the Dallas area. However we believe that when Jesus said “Feed MY Sheep,” He meant more than just food. We also believe He meant love, caring, compassion, clothing and yes — SHELTER. In 2009 the soupmobile expanded its feeding operation to now include sheltering the homeless through a new venture called soupmobile Village. The Village consists of group homes located in the Dallas area. Each home is designed to take a homeless person right off the streets, clean them up, put a roof over their heads, get them a job and eventually transition them back into regular working members of society. On October 7, 2009 we opened up our first group MEN’S Home in soupmobile Village. On April 1, 2010 we opened up our first group WOMEN’S Home in the Village.
